Career

Isabel practises in Professional Negligence, Product Liability, Property Damage, Group Litigation work, Commercial Fraud, Commercial Dispute Resolution and Private International Law.

She frequently appears as sole Counsel against KCs. In addition, she has been lead junior in complex cases for several years, is adept at dealing with technical expert evidence, and has a real aptitude for absorbing large amounts of information quickly.

She was nominated for Professional Negligence Junior of the Year at the Chambers Bar Awards 2022, and for Group Litigation and Consumer Junior of the Year at the Legal 500 Awards 2022 and 2023. She is recommended in the directories as a leading practitioner for Professional Negligence, Product Liability, Property Damage and Group Litigation work.

Isabel is Associate Editor of, as well as expert contributor to, Mark Simpson, Professional Negligence and Liability (Informa, updated twice yearly), and she is an expert contributor on product liability to Howard Palmer KC, Property Damage (Bloomsbury, 2023). She is also joint General Editor of Bloomsbury’s ‘Journal of Professional Negligence’, published quarterly, and a member of the PNBA Executive Committee.

Prior to coming to the bar, Isabel worked in the charitable sector. She graduated from Cambridge with a BA (Hons) in History. She was also a Major Scholar of the Inner Temple.
